iPlug2 - C++ Audio Plug-in Framework
Loading...
Searching...
No Matches
MidiSynth Member List

This is the complete list of members for MidiSynth, including all inherited members.

AddMidiMsgToQueue(const IMidiMsg &msg) (defined in MidiSynth)MidiSynthinline
AddVoice(SynthVoice *pVoice, uint8_t zone)MidiSynthinline
ForEachVoice(std::function< void(SynthVoice &voice)> func) (defined in MidiSynth)MidiSynthinline
GetVoice(int voiceIdx) (defined in MidiSynth)MidiSynthinline
InitBasicMPE() (defined in MidiSynth)MidiSynthinline
kDefaultBlockSizeMidiSynthstatic
kDefaultPitchBendRange (defined in MidiSynth)MidiSynthstatic
MidiSynth(VoiceAllocator::EPolyMode mode, int blockSize=kDefaultBlockSize) (defined in MidiSynth)MidiSynth
MidiSynth(const MidiSynth &)=delete (defined in MidiSynth)MidiSynth
NVoices() const (defined in MidiSynth)MidiSynthinline
operator=(const MidiSynth &)=delete (defined in MidiSynth)MidiSynth
ProcessBlock(sample **inputs, sample **outputs, int nInputs, int nOutputs, int nFrames)MidiSynth
Reset() (defined in MidiSynth)MidiSynthinline
SetATMode(VoiceAllocator::EATMode mode) (defined in MidiSynth)MidiSynthinline
SetControlGlideTime(double t) (defined in MidiSynth)MidiSynthinline
SetKeyToPitchFn(const std::function< float(int)> &fn)MidiSynthinline
SetNoteGlideTime(double t) (defined in MidiSynth)MidiSynthinline
SetNoteOffset(double offset) (defined in MidiSynth)MidiSynthinline
SetPitchBendRange(int pitchBendRange)MidiSynthinline
SetPolyMode(VoiceAllocator::EPolyMode mode) (defined in MidiSynth)MidiSynthinline
SetSampleRateAndBlockSize(double sampleRate, int blockSize) (defined in MidiSynth)MidiSynth
SetVoicesActive(bool active)MidiSynthinline
~MidiSynth() (defined in MidiSynth)MidiSynth